About

William F. Bronson III is a tax attorney with over 47 years of legal experience, practicing at The Bronson Law Firm, P.C. in Plano, TX. He earned a B.A. from Stephen F. Austin State University in 1975 and a J.D. from Texas Tech University in 1978. He has been admitted to the Texas Bar since 1978. His practice encompasses tax, bankruptcy and debt, and litigation, allowing him to serve clients across a range of legal needs. In addition to English, he is proficient in Spanish. Mr. III offers free initial consultations, making legal representation more accessible to those in need. He maintains a clean professional disciplinary record.
